Description

A fantastic addition to the popular Beginners series, providing an informative introduction to the fascinating world of trains for young readers.Age: 4+ What's it like to drive a train? How are railway tunnels built? How do trains go up hill? This fantastic book for young readers has all the answers and more. With simple, easy-reading text, bright illustrations and fascinating photographs.

Author Biography:

Emily Bone grew up among the rolling hills of Hampshire, writing stories about the ants and birds in her garden. After studying English at Cambridge, she found her dream job at Usborne in 2007. Since then, she's written about many weird and wonderful creatures, along with books on space, fashion and food.
